getPossibleMovesFromSquareOnBoard method

  1. @override
List<Move> getPossibleMovesFromSquareOnBoard(
  1. Square square,
  2. Board board
)
override

Returns the list of possible moves with this piece from square, including moves that are illegal in current position.

Implementation

@override
List<Move> getPossibleMovesFromSquareOnBoard(
  Square square,
  Board board,
) {
  final int rowDiff = isWhite ? 1 : -1;

  final List<Move> possibleMoves;
  if ((isWhite && square.row == Board.size - 2) ||
      (isBlack && square.row == 1)) {
    possibleMoves = <Move>[
      if (board.at(square.row + rowDiff, square.col) == null) ...[
        Move(
          square,
          Square(square.row + rowDiff, square.col),
          isWhite ? const WhiteBishop() : const BlackBishop(),
        ),
        Move(
          square,
          Square(square.row + rowDiff, square.col),
          isWhite ? const WhiteKnight() : const BlackKnight(),
        ),
        Move(
          square,
          Square(square.row + rowDiff, square.col),
          isWhite ? const WhiteQueen() : const BlackQueen(),
        ),
        Move(
          square,
          Square(square.row + rowDiff, square.col),
          isWhite ? const WhiteRook() : const BlackRook(),
        ),
      ],
      if (square.col + 1 < Board.size &&
          ((isWhite &&
                  !(board.at(square.row + rowDiff, square.col + 1)?.isWhite ??
                      false)) ||
              (isBlack &&
                  !(board.at(square.row + rowDiff, square.col + 1)?.isBlack ??
                      false)))) ...[
        Move(
          square,
          Square(square.row + rowDiff, square.col + 1),
          isWhite ? const WhiteBishop() : const BlackBishop(),
        ),
        Move(
          square,
          Square(square.row + rowDiff, square.col + 1),
          isWhite ? const WhiteKnight() : const BlackKnight(),
        ),
        Move(
          square,
          Square(square.row + rowDiff, square.col + 1),
          isWhite ? const WhiteQueen() : const BlackQueen(),
        ),
        Move(
          square,
          Square(square.row + rowDiff, square.col + 1),
          isWhite ? const WhiteRook() : const BlackRook(),
        ),
      ],
      if (square.col - 1 < Board.size &&
          ((isWhite &&
                  !(board.at(square.row + rowDiff, square.col - 1)?.isWhite ??
                      false)) ||
              (isBlack &&
                  !(board.at(square.row + rowDiff, square.col - 1)?.isBlack ??
                      false)))) ...[
        Move(
          square,
          Square(square.row + rowDiff, square.col - 1),
          isWhite ? const WhiteBishop() : const BlackBishop(),
        ),
        Move(
          square,
          Square(square.row + rowDiff, square.col - 1),
          isWhite ? const WhiteKnight() : const BlackKnight(),
        ),
        Move(
          square,
          Square(square.row + rowDiff, square.col - 1),
          isWhite ? const WhiteQueen() : const BlackQueen(),
        ),
        Move(
          square,
          Square(square.row + rowDiff, square.col - 1),
          isWhite ? const WhiteRook() : const BlackRook(),
        ),
      ],
    ];
  } else {
    possibleMoves = <Move>[
      if (board.at(square.row + rowDiff, square.col) == null)
        Move(square, Square(square.row + rowDiff, square.col)),
      if (square.col + 1 < Board.size &&
          ((isWhite &&
                  !(board.at(square.row + rowDiff, square.col + 1)?.isWhite ??
                      false)) ||
              (isBlack &&
                  !(board.at(square.row + rowDiff, square.col + 1)?.isBlack ??
                      false))))
        Move(square, Square(square.row + rowDiff, square.col + 1)),
      if (square.col - 1 >= 0 &&
          ((isWhite &&
                  !(board.at(square.row + rowDiff, square.col - 1)?.isWhite ??
                      false)) ||
              (isBlack &&
                  !(board.at(square.row + rowDiff, square.col - 1)?.isBlack ??
                      false))))
        Move(square, Square(square.row + rowDiff, square.col - 1)),
    ];
  }

  return possibleMoves;
}
